    If you have an Or-Character (“|”) in your PHP-Code (even inside a string), WordPress will stop executing the PHP code and simple echo your script starting with the | character.
    This is at least what happened to me. I’m using WP 4.0 and the “Jarvis 3.4” Theme.
    I’m using “PHP Code for posts” now. This plugin is working for me.
